This early reader story follows Mila, a shy young girl who struggles with a school assignment about future dreams. Through perseverance and self-affirmation, Mila learns to overcome her fears and find confidence in her own ideas. Ideal for ages 5-8, this book encourages children to embrace their unique strengths and persist through challenges.
